Hey all, well some more infor on the car and pics

1999 EURO spec Z28 auto.
Well after smashed car up 3 months after I got it and have rebuilt it myself with my dad since, then modded over the last 3 years. I did paint the front with flames and drive for 6 months like this and with odd wheels, but got front end painted then and painted the rear myself.

Exterior/Visual:
US smoothed from end de-grill and side plate, smoothed EURO rear end, Genuine set of M3 rear 18" alloys on front and rear, SS style stripes, EURO mirrors, Chevy sign rear brake light, silver 'camaro' inserts, fully de-badged, polished rockers, red engine detailing, under hood stickers, coloured chevy sign.

Performance:
LS6 intake, OBX 1-3/4" Longtubes, 3" Custom true duals and X-pipe, EFIlive tuning on auto box (so far), AIR!, CAT!, EGR!, rear O2!, AC! Eibach front springs, US spec LE1 rear, KYB AGX shocks, UMI adj-panhard, UMI Lower control arms and relocators, Full Prothane polybushes front and rear, 3.23 Trans-am Ws6 axle swap, SLP intake and bellow, CAI cutout mod.

Near stock (lid and old cat back) 1/4 mile, ~13.65 @ ~102 mph
Now (pre axle) ~12.96 @108 mph

Ok, time to add some more info and pics:
1998 3.8 Invested so far-$7K+
Engine 2,500 miles, body 132,000 miles.
Rebuild work consists of: All new gaskets, GT1 Comp cam, lifters, port and polished intake, 21 lb fuel injectors, piston rings, new timing chain and tensioner, reman heads, BMR strut tower brace, everything cleaned and painted black and pink, neon pink wire looming, heater hose setup from v6fixit.com

Other work: custom interior, LED accents, angel halo headlights, 93-96 tail light swap (wired correctly), Pacesetter headers, SLP CAI, Magnaflow muffler with dual tail pipes and 3.5 inch chrome tips, modded airbox lid, baffle delete, lowered 1.5"-2", MSD wires, NGK plugs, added SS scoop, smoked front and rear side markers with LED bulbs, pink Corvette Grand Sport-inspired fender stripes, black nose badge, pink painted front and rear 'Camaro' letters, custom L36 rear badge, Sony Xplode 800w amp with 2 Kicker 10" subs, Pioneer speakers, JVC head unit, manual shift **** with shift boots, firmer trans shifts

Future: turbo build
